Station Name: GARSTON

[Source: Paul Wright]



At the eastern end of the up platform at Garston there was a cast iron urinal: such structures were popularly known as ‘iron dukes’. It included decorative panels and was left in situ when the canopy and waiting room were demolished in the latter part of 1977. When the up platform was brought back into use in 1983 the urinal was removed to the National Railway Museum.
